FP103 - Dual Operational Amplifier and Reference Regulator

General Description

The FP103 is a single chip composed of one independent OP-AMP (OPA2) and another OP-AMP (OPA1) with a 2.5V precision voltage reference on non-inverting input.

It offers space and low cost in many applications such as the secondary feedback control of power supply, DC/DC converter or adaptor.

Key Features

  • Fixed Reference Voltage: 2.5V.
  • Reference Voltage Precision: 1%.
  • Output Sink Current up to 100mA.
  • Low Quiescent Supply Current.
  • Wide Operating Voltage Range: 3~32V (+ / -16V).
  • Low Input Offset Voltage.
  • Unit Gain Bandwidth: 0.9MHz.
  • Package: SOP-8L Typical.
